How to make chocolate cookies
This is a quick overview of how to make glitter cookies. Scroll down for the full recipe instructions and ingredient amounts in the recipe card below
- Whisk fl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, salt and baking soda in medium bowl until blended; reserve.
- With mixer on medium-high beat butter, brown sugar and granulated sugar until combined and blended, about 3 minutes.
- Add eggs and vanilla and beat until fluffy, about 2 minutes.
- Add reserved flour mixture and beat until a thick dough forms.
- Using wet hands, shape into 1-inch balls and chill 30 minutes.
- Meanwhile, preheat oven to 350F.
- Roll cookie dough in glitter and arrange 3 inches apart on ungreased baking sheets.
- Bake 14 minutes or until cookies are set. Cool 3 minutes on baking sheets. Transfer to wire rack and cool completely.
Recipe Tips
- Having all the ingredients at room temperature will ensure easy mixing.
- I like to sift the cocoa powder to be sure there are no lumps.
Substitutions
- You can use your favorite colors of sugars in place of the silver and gold sugars
- Light brown or dark brown sugar will both work well in this recipe
Storage
- Store your cookies in an airtight container at room temperature.
- If you are stacking cooking in the container separate the layers with parchment paper or wax paper.
- You can also store cookies in a plastic ziplock food storage bag.

Silver & Gold Chocolate Glitter Cookies Recipe

Ingredients
- 2 1/2 cups flour
- 1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 3/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on baking soda
- 1 cup butter , at room temperature
- 3/4 cup packed brown sugar
- 3/4 cup granulated sugar
- 2 eggs
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
- silver sugar glitter
- gold sugar glitter

Instructions
- Whisk fl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, salt and baking soda in medium bowl until blended; reserve.
- With mixer on medium-high beat butter, brown sugar and granulated sugar until combined and blended, about 3 minutes.
- Add eggs and vanilla and beat until fluffy, about 2 minutes.
- Add reserved flour mixture and beat until a thick dough forms.
- Using wet hands, shape into 1-inch balls and chill 30 minutes.
- Meanwhile, preheat oven to 350F.
- Roll cookie dough in glitter and arrange 3 inches apart on ungreased baking sheets.
- Bake 14 minutes or until cookies are set. Cool 3 minutes on baking sheets. Transfer to wire rack and cool completely.
